Transaction ddfbc8f30eb9049000cef72d86eba47fe30f32ec8315612bcd16aae11de04129
1 Input
1 Output
-
ddfbc8f30eb9049000cef72d86eba47fe30f32ec8315612bcd16aae11de04129:0
- value
- 395328
- script pubkey
- OP_0 OP_PUSHBYTES_20 d16ea2615fea310e6d415539260eae5811437a23
- address
- bc1q69h2yc2lagcsum2p25ujvr4wtqg5x73rm5xr2d